Senators set 2 records in rout of Leafs

Ottawa Senators' Patrick Eaves, left, celebrates his goal with teammate Andrej Meszaros, center, of Slovakia, during first period hockey action agianst the Toronto Maple Leafs in Ottawa on Tuesday Nov 6, 2007.

The Ottawa Senators clearly entered this season determined to avoid a letdown after losing the Stanley Cup final. So far, they’ve got an NHL record and a team one, too, to show for their effort. Chris Phillips and Patrick Eaves scored goals 47 seconds apart early in the first period and Ottawa set a team record with its eighth straight win, a 5-1 victory over the Toronto Maple Leafs on Tuesday…
